I just moved back from RAF Lakenheath 3 years ago!!! We didn’t live in base housing though we lived in Thetford. It’s a much nicer neighborhood and the houses are bigger. The base will provide a transformer for you to use for some appliances. You get it from FMO or whatever, the place where you get loaner furniture.

No problems…the adapters to buy over here are about 3 pounds each (about $5.50) so they’re not too expensive, but if Itsy says you can get them from the base they might be cheaper? Any of the villages around Lakenheath are lovely, but if you want a town then Brandon or Mildenhall are probably your best bets…try www.mildenhall-estateagents.co.uk, www.wheresmyproperty.com/towns/Suffolk/mildenhall.htm,
www.brandon-estateagents.co.uk,
www.findaproperty.com

They all seem to have quite a few properties in the two towns and surrounding areas, so you may find something suitable?

Both towns are only a 20 minute or so drive from Lakenheath, and as far as I know they have good bus services too, so getting around isn’t a problem.
